Our verdict is Uncertain significance. Variant got 2 ACMG points: 2P and 0B. PM2

The NM_000583.4(GC):c.1259A>T(p.Lys420Ile) variant causes a missense change. The variant allele was found at a frequency of 0.00000155 in 1,292,838 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
GC (HGNC:4187): (GC vitamin D binding protein) The protein encoded by this gene belongs to the albumin gene family. It is a multifunctional protein found in plasma, ascitic fluid, cerebrospinal fluid and on the surface of many cell types. It binds to vitamin D and its plasma metabolites and transports them to target tissues. Alternatively spliced transcript variants encoding different isoforms have been found for this gene.[provided by RefSeq, Feb 2011]

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sAug 17, 2021The c.1259A>T (p.K420I) alteration is located in exon 10 (coding exon 10) of the GC gene. This alteration results from a A to T substitution at nucleotide position 1259, causing the lysine (K) at amino acid position 420 to be replaced by an isoleucine (I).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
